SAMPLING PROTOCOL FOR ROUTINE PIPING/DISPENSER REMOVAL/REPLACEMENT <br /> The following represents minimum sampling criterion required for closure compliance. Soil samples collected shall be <br /> representative of native soils beneath the tank's invert (tank's bottom) at a collection depth not to exceed 2 - 4 feet. Samples <br /> cannot be combined into a composite sample for analysis in the field or the lab. Each sample must have a set of <br /> corresponding analytical results. EPA Method 8260B analyses must include all analytes listed in the method plus fuel oxygenates methyl- <br /> tertiary-butyl ether(MTBE), diisopropyl ether(DIPE), ethyl-tertiary-butyl ether(EtBE), tertiary-amyl-methyl <br /> ether(TAME),tertiary-butanol (TBA), methanol and ethanol and fuel additives 1,2-dichloroethane (1,2-DCA) <br /> and ethylene dibromide(EDB or 1,2-dibromoethane). <br /> 2. If pentachlorophenol (PCP) is identified, analyze the soil and/or water sample for dioxins and furans by EPA <br /> Method 8290 and pesticides by EPA Method 8081A. <br /> 3. Title 22 Metals: Method 6010B may be used for all but the following metals, for which individual AA methods <br /> are required:Antimony&Arsenic by 7062, Cadmium by 7131A, Lead by 7421, Mercury by 7471A, Nickel by <br /> 7521, Selenium by 7742, and Thallium by 7841. <br /> 4. Non-proprietary, performance based analytical methods may be used with approval of Regional Board staff. <br /> EH230038(revised 7-26-2016) 5 <br />
